Brazilian Government will host the Dialogues for Sustainable Development to be held on June 16-19 – Briefing Note 003/2012


CNO Rio+20

The Brazilian Government will host, with the support of the United Nations, the Dialogues for Sustainable Development, a forum for the civil society that will take place in Riocentro on June 16-19, in the context of the United Nations Conference on Sustainable Development – Rio+20.

 

In the four days prior to the High Level Segment, chief representatives of the civil society, of NGOs and of the scientific community, among others, will meet at the same venue of the Rio+20 Conference for an open, action-oriented discussion on priority themes linked to sustainable development. There will be no participation by governments or United Nations agencies. The recommendations resulting from the Dialogues will be directly conveyed to the Heads of State and of Government present at the Summit.

 

The discussions will encompass ten key themes, which have been chosen according to their relevance for deepening the debate on sustainable development: (1) Sustainable Development for combating poverty; (2) Sustainable Development as an answer to the economic and financial crises; (3) Unemployment, decent work and migration; (4) The economics of Sustainable Development, including sustainable standards of production and consumption; (5) Forests; (6) Food and nutritional security; (7) Sustainable energy for all; (8) Water; (9) Sustainable cities and innovation; and (10) Oceans. All discussions will be broadcasted live at the United Nations website.

 

With the support of the United Nations Development Program (UNDP), the initiative of the Dialogues is being launched through a digital platform (www.riodialogues.org) with the aim of creating a broad and interactive space for discussions. The on-line discussions in each one of the ten themes of the Dialogues will be facilitated by researchers of some of the main academic centers of the world. The platform is accessible in four languages (Portuguese, English, French and Spanish), and includes an instant-translation tool of comments for 40 languages. Furthermore, the platform includes a voting system through which the chosen recommendations will be forwarded to the participants of the Dialogues.

 

By creating this innovative bridge between the civil society and the Heads of State and of Government, the Brazilian expects to contribute to the incorporation and engagement of the interested actors, with the  understanding that public participation is essential for promoting sustainable development as a paradigm for action.
